Prasidh Krishna added to India’s squad for the fourth Test against England

 

Karnataka pacer Prasidh Krishna, who made his ODI debut for India in the home series against England in March, has been added to India’s squad for the penultimate Test of the five-match series starting at The Oval on Thursday.

The BCCI mentioned in a media release on Wednesday that the pacer has been added to the squad on the request of the team management. Prasidh is now the seventh pacer in the squad after Jasprit Bumrah, Mohammed Shami, Ishant Sharma, Mohammed Siraj, Umesh Yadav and Shardul Thakur.

Prasidh is a tall pacer who has most probably been picked as a backup for Ishant, who seemed out of rhythm in the last Test match.

“He’s been included in the team mainly considering all the workload management issues,” Bharat Arun, India’s bowling coach, said on the eve of the Oval Test.

“Nothing more to it than that. Ishant’s form in the last game was a bit of concern but I think we have sorted things out. Prasidh Krishna is just a precautionary inclusion.”

India skipper Virat Kohli had also ruled out Ishant’s bad performance as a cause of concern. But he did say that they were looking at rotating the pacers in order to manage their workload.

“That’s bound to happen,” Kohli had said when he was asked whether any of the fast bowlers could be rested.

“It’s a very logical and sensible thing to do – you obviously don’t want to push individuals to a place where they break. We will have that conversation with individuals and see who is placed where physically and who needs to have a game off. You obviously can’t expect with a short turnaround like this for guys to play four Test matches in a row so we’ll have to assess who are the guys that will be given that many number of days to recover and then be okay for the fifth one [Manchester].”

Among the Indian fast bowlers, Bumrah has bowled the most number of overs (108). Siraj isn’t far away having delivered 101 overs, whereas Shami has delivered 97. Ishant, who has played only two Tests in the series, has delivered 56 overs so far.

None of the Indian fast bowlers have bowled in the nets since Tuesday as the management has decided to give them some much needed rest ahead of the match on Thursday.
